IT'S AMAZING what you can pack into a year. Take John Squire for example: he made an album and jammed with Oasis. He worked with David Bowie's old producer, and launched a street musician to fame and fortune. Oh, and he left the most eagerly feted, and patiently awaited, band of the decade, without having a clue what he wanted to do. It makes you wonder what he does when he's feeling really busy.
